<head runat="server">
<title>JS取Radio的值</title>
<script type="text/javascript">
--方法一
var getRadioValues = function()
{
var inputs = document.getElementsByTagName('input')
var values=""
for(i=0; i<inputs.length; i++)
{
obj = inputs[i];
t = obj.getAttribute("type");
if(t=='radio' && obj.checked)
{
v = obj.getAttribute("value");
values = v;
}
}
return values;
}
--方法二
function foo()
{
var inputs = document.getElementsByName("radio");
for(i=0;i<inputs.length;i++)
{
obj = inputs[i];
type = obj.getAttribute("type");
if(type=="radio"&&obj.checked)
{
alert(obj.getAttribute("value"));
}
}
}
</script>
</head>
<body>
<label><input type="radio" name="radio" value="1"/>移动</label>
<label><input type="radio" name="radio" value="2" />联通</label>
<label><input type="radio" name="radio" value="3" />电信</label>
<label><input type="radio" name="radio" value="4"/>网通</label>
<input type="button" οnclick="alert(getRadioValues());" value="取值方法一" />
<input type="button" οnclick="foo();" value="取值方法二" />
</body>
</html>
<title>JS取Radio的值</title>
<script type="text/javascript">
--方法一
var getRadioValues = function()
{
var inputs = document.getElementsByTagName('input')
var values=""
for(i=0; i<inputs.length; i++)
{
obj = inputs[i];
t = obj.getAttribute("type");
if(t=='radio' && obj.checked)
{
v = obj.getAttribute("value");
values = v;
}
}
return values;
}
--方法二
function foo()
{
var inputs = document.getElementsByName("radio");
for(i=0;i<inputs.length;i++)
{
obj = inputs[i];
type = obj.getAttribute("type");
if(type=="radio"&&obj.checked)
{
alert(obj.getAttribute("value"));
}
}
}
</script>
</head>
<body>
<label><input type="radio" name="radio" value="1"/>移动</label>
<label><input type="radio" name="radio" value="2" />联通</label>
<label><input type="radio" name="radio" value="3" />电信</label>
<label><input type="radio" name="radio" value="4"/>网通</label>
<input type="button" οnclick="alert(getRadioValues());" value="取值方法一" />
<input type="button" οnclick="foo();" value="取值方法二" />
</body>
</html>